The Undergraduate Certificate in Introduction to Health and Wellness Coaching is a comprehensive program designed to equip students with the knowledge and skills necessary to become a health and wellness coach.
This program focuses on teaching students the fundamentals of health and wellness coaching, including nutrition, exercise, stress management, and mindfulness.
Upon completion of the program, students will be able to apply their knowledge to help individuals achieve their health and wellness goals.
The learning outcomes of this program include the ability to assess client needs, develop personalized coaching plans, and provide ongoing support and guidance.
The duration of the program is typically one year, with students completing a combination of online and on-campus coursework.
The industry relevance of this program is high, with a growing demand for health and wellness coaches in various settings, including private practice, hospitals, and corporate wellness programs.
